Commercial Hydrant Replacement in Denver, CO

Commercial hydrant replacement services involve removing and installing fire hydrants on commercial properties, ensuring reliable access to water in case of emergencies. This service covers a variety of projects, including upgrading outdated hydrants, replacing damaged units, or installing new hydrants to meet safety regulations for comm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and public spaces.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, the materials used, and how the replacement will impact water service during the process.

Before requesting commercial hydrant repl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the location of existing hydrants, the condition of current units, and any local codes or safety standards that need to be met. It’s also helpful to know if there are specific requirements for the type or size of hydrant needed for the property’s fire protection system. Clear information about these aspects can assist in planning a replacement that ensures continued safety and compliance.

Commercial Hydrant Replacement Questions

What is a commercial hydrant replacement? It involves removing an existing fire hydrant and installing a new one to ensure proper fire protection on commercial properties.

When should a commercial hydrant be replaced? Replacement is needed if the hydrant is damaged, outdated, or no longer meets safety standards.

What types of properties typically require hydrant replacement? Commercial buildings, industrial sites, and properties with large-scale fire protection systems often need hydrant upgrades or replacements.

What should property owners consider before replacing a hydrant? It's important to assess the hydrant's condition, compatibility with existing systems, and compliance with local fire safety codes.
